Position Highlights:

ICBC is seeking an experienced Digital Content Advisor to lead digital content initiatives that improve the customer experience across our websites and online services. We're looking for a strategic and collaborative content professional with expertise in user experience, content strategy and digital communications, and experience working in large, complex organizations and/or the public sector.

In this role, you'll lead large-scale content initiatives and work closely with cross-functional teams, including Designers, Developers, Product Owners and Business Advisors, to create clear, accessible and user-focused digital experiences. (

Core duties and responsibilities include:
  • Consults with business areas and provides expert advice to develop content plans and strategies to support business objectives and user needs.
  • Leads complex content projects and initiatives, managing timelines, deliverables and accountabilities, from planning through to delivery.
  • Partner with Customer Experience, IT and business teams to design and deliver effective content for digital products, services and applications.
  • Create, optimize and publish digital content that aligns with brand standards, accessibility requirements and channel best practices.
  • Champion user experience, usability and accessibility across digital channels and within cross-functional project teams.
  • Monitor emerging content trends, tools and technologies, and identify opportunities to improve digital experiences and support business priorities.
Position Requirements :
  • Extensive experience creating, editing and optimizing content for digital channels and diverse audiences.
  • Strong knowledge of user-centred design, information architecture, accessibility, search engine optimization (SEO) and answer engine optimization (AEO).
  • Experience leading complex communications initiatives and digital projects.
  • Experience developing and maintaining brand standards, tone of voice and digital content guidelines.
  • Proficiency using content management systems (CMS) to manage, publish and maintain website content.
  • Experience collaborating with multidisciplinary teams, including UX professionals, Developers, Designers, Business Advisors sand subject matter experts, to deliver high-impact digital experiences.
  • Knowledge of content testing methodologies and digital measurement tools, including approaches for evaluating content effectiveness.
  • Exceptional communication, relationship-building and advisor management skills, with experience influencing and collaborating at all levels of an organization and with external vendors.
  • Strong attention to detail and the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ced, complex environment.
